Clean Sport at the Heart of the African Wrestling Championships: A Successful Awareness Meeting on Doping
As part of the African Wrestling Championships hosted by Morocco, with the participation of top athletes from across the continent, an awareness and communication session on doping was held yesterday in partnership with the Moroccan Anti-Doping Agency. The event received strong engagement from wrestlers, coaches, and team representatives, reflecting a growing awareness of the importance of education in this sensitive area.
Taking place at a time when the global sports scene faces increasing challenges due to the spread of doping, the session served as a key opportunity to highlight the dangers of this phenomenon on athletes’ health and the integrity of competition. It featured interactive presentations and discussion workshops that explored the legal, health, and ethical dimensions of doping, in addition to showcasing the latest international updates on the monitoring of banned substances.
Representatives from the Moroccan Anti-Doping Agency emphasized their role in protecting athletes and guiding them towards safe and honorable sporting careers. They underscored the need to promote a culture of fair play and individual responsibility among all wrestlers. Attendees also had the opportunity to ask questions, particularly about procedures during competitions and how to handle positive cases.
This session is part of a series of initiatives accompanying the African Wrestling Championships, aimed at making this major sporting event a model of organization, professionalism, and ethical standards.
At the end of the session, participants expressed their satisfaction with the topics covered, affirming that this initiative reflects the commitment of the organizing committee and its partners to uphold the true values of sport. It was hailed as an important step toward a more aware and integrity-driven future for African sports.
